Installing a toilet might seem like a straightforward task, but neglecting proper closet flange installation can lead to costly leaks and frustrating repairs down the line. The closet flange, that often-overlooked ring of metal or plastic embedded in your floor, serves as the crucial connection point between your toilet and the drainpipe. A correctly installed flange ensures a secure, leak-proof seal, preventing sewage backup and preserving the integrity of your bathroom floor. This guide provides comprehensive instructions for closet flange installation, walking you through each step to ensure a successful and long-lasting installation.
Before you begin any installation, carefully assess your existing flange. If you're replacing a toilet, the first step is to examine the condition of the old flange. Is it cracked, rusted, or significantly damaged? These are clear signs that a replacement is necessary. Even if the old flange appears intact, consider its height. A flange that sits too low can cause the toilet to wobble or not seal properly. Proper height is crucial for a stable and leak-free connection. Using a level, check if the flange is level. An uneven flange will create a poor seal, leading to potential leaks.
If you are installing a new toilet in a new construction or renovation, you'll need to install a new flange from scratch. This process involves embedding the flange securely into the floor before the final flooring is laid. This ensures the flange is properly supported and will not shift over time.
Closet flanges come in various materials and designs. The most common materials are plastic and cast iron. Plastic flanges are lightweight and corrosion-resistant, making them a popular choice. Cast iron flanges are durable but heavier and more prone to rust. Consider the environment – a consistently wet bathroom might favor a plastic flange for its resistance to corrosion. For new constructions, a plastic flange is often easier to work with.
Beyond material, you'll need to consider the flange's diameter. Standard toilet flanges typically have a diameter of 4 inches. However, always double-check the specifications of your new toilet to ensure compatibility. Improper sizing can prevent a proper seal and lead to leaks. Finally, consider the type of flange: a standard flange, a raised flange (for higher toilet placement), or an extension ring (for raising a low-set flange).
Installing a new flange involves careful planning and execution. Begin by preparing the subfloor. Ensure the area where the flange will be installed is clean, level, and free of debris. If you're installing the flange during new construction, you'll have more control over the subfloor preparation. During a renovation, you may need to carefully remove existing flooring to access the subfloor and ensure a stable base.
Once the subfloor is prepared, position the flange according to the toilet's drain opening. Securely fasten the flange to the subfloor using appropriate screws, ensuring that it’s perfectly level and sits flush against the floor. Using a level throughout this process is crucial to prevent future problems. If you're working with a concrete subfloor, you might need specialized fasteners or chemical anchors to ensure secure attachment.
Replacing a damaged flange is often more challenging than installing a new one. Begin by carefully removing the old toilet. Once the toilet is removed, inspect the condition of the old flange thoroughly. If the flange is severely damaged or compromised, you'll need to remove it completely. This may involve using a chisel and hammer (carefully!) to break up the old sealant and remove the flange. Be cautious not to damage the surrounding flooring.
After removing the old flange, clean the area thoroughly, removing any remnants of old sealant or debris. If there's any damage to the subfloor, repair it before installing the new flange. The new flange should be installed following the same procedures as installing a new flange, ensuring it is perfectly level and securely fastened.
Once the flange is installed correctly, the toilet can be set in place. Carefully lower the toilet onto the flange, aligning the toilet's drain opening with the flange opening. The toilet bolts should pass through the holes in the flange and secure the toilet to the floor. Using a wax ring is crucial for creating a watertight seal between the toilet and the flange. Apply a generous amount of wax ring to the base of the toilet, ensuring even distribution. This will prevent leaks and ensure a long-lasting seal.
Tighten the bolts evenly, preventing over-tightening which can damage the toilet or flange. Use a level to ensure the toilet is perfectly plumb. Once the toilet is secure, test for leaks by flushing the toilet several times and carefully checking the area around the base for any signs of leakage. Any signs of leakage indicate a problem with the flange installation or the wax ring and will require immediate attention.
If you experience leaks after installation, carefully examine the entire setup. Check the wax ring, ensuring it is properly seated and providing a complete seal. Ensure the flange is level and securely attached to the floor. Any cracks or damage to the flange itself will necessitate its replacement. It's also essential to check the toilet bolts; loose bolts can cause leakage.
Preventing future issues involves regular maintenance. Check the area around the toilet base periodically for any signs of moisture or leakage. Address any issues promptly to prevent significant damage. Routine cleaning can also help prevent future problems by removing any buildup that might compromise the seal.
